Well it took us 8 days to drive to St.John's. We drove to Winnipeg in 2 days and then went through the States. We hit a blizzard just outside Fargo, North Dakota and had to find a motel. We were lucky to find a motel/gas station/convenience store/Dairy Queen. Next day we made it past Chicago to a town about a half hour or so past the Chicago area in Indiana. We ordered a Chicago style stuffed deep dish pizza. It sucked and ended up leaving about 2 thirds of it in the hotel room. Next day we made it to Syracuse, NY. Tried to hook up with John Nugent but he was out of town. Next we drove to a small town just outside the U.S./Canada border and stayed there. We could have made it to Canada that day but the motels are a lot cheaper in the U.S. Next day we made it to Sidney, Nova Scotia by late afternoon/early evening. We waited in North Sidney for the ferry which leaves at 11:30pm and takes about 7 or 8 hours. Oddly enough the best meal we had the whole trip was in North Sidney. We went to some kind of divey donair/pizza place near the ferry called Munchees, I think. Really good donair and really good pizza. The pizza was almost like New York pizza and was the best I've had in a long time(other than my own haha). Ferry ride was a trip. Lots of drunk newfies boozing it up in the bar. After the ferry we made it to St. John's by mid-late afternoon. It was a loooooong drive but not nearly as boring as i thought it was going to be. Terry
